Internet Fraudster: EFCC returns $26,000 to 70-year-old British woman duped by internet fraudster posing as American entertainer

On Monday, August 28,The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ission, EFCC, the Benin Zonal Command , has just returned $26,000 USD to British citizen and online fraud victim Christine Brown.

The Briton was defrauded of her life savings by an online fraudster posing as an American performer online after she became emotionally linked with him, according to a statement released by the commission on Tuesday, August 29, 2023.

The statement read,

“Brown expressed gratitude to the Commission for its efforts which she said, has brought some succour to her after losing her life’s savings to the fraudsters

The 70-year-old had petitioned the Commission after being defrauded by an internet fraudster through a romance scam. Narrating her ordeal, Brown said she became a victim after she met a purported John Barrowman, an entertainer and citizen of America online

Unknown to her, he was a fraudster. Brown said they became romantically involved, and the fraudster began to demand money which she sent to him through wire transfers, Bitcoin, and gift cards”

The Zonal Commander, Kanu Idagu, said the Commission will continue to carry out its duty for the benefit of society as he handed over the recovered funds.

“We are doing a whole lot in ensuring that victims of fraud are restituted where possible, and we will continue to do more,” he said.

He warned the public to exercise caution in all of their online dealings as con artists scour the web in search of unsuspecting victims.
